The authorities of the city of Ust-Kut in Irkutsk region put on the wanted list 37-year-old Artem Timofeev, who is suspected of involvement in a mass attack on Russian military airfields by means of drones.
According to unofficial information from Russian public sites, it is this citizen who is the official owner of the trucks from which the enemy drones took off.
Judging by the political views of the person involved in the posts on social networks, he was a supporter of the Kiev regime. The terrorist did not hide this by posting photos from Maidan in Kiev.
It is known that Timofeev was born in Zhytomyr (according to other sources in Donetsk), but lived in Kiev for a considerable time. A few years ago, the defendant moved to the Chelyabinsk region.
It was established that Artem Timofeev in October 2024 opened Sole proprietor of cargo transportation. In December, he purchased several cars.
Recall that on the eve of the Security Service of Ukraine conducted the operation "Web", during which the strike was carried out on four military air bases "Olenya" in the Murmansk region, "Diaghilev" in Ryazan, "Belaya" in Irkutsk and "Ivanovo" in Ivanovo. The attack was carried out with the help of FPV drones brought to the Russian regions by trucks.
Earlier, EADaily reported that one of the men who prevented Ukrainian drones from taking off from a container in Irkutsk region, turned out to be a trucker from Belarus.
